
New Park Offering Public Swimming is Coming to Kingston
New York Governor Kathy Hochul has announced the massive buildout plans for the Sojourner Truth State Park in Ulster County, NY, which will include some amazing amenities.
Sojourner Truth State Park in Kingston, NY
New York's newest park, named in honor of the life and legacy of 19th-century African American abolitionist and suffragist Sojourner Truth, will span more than 500 acres of Hudson River shoreline in both Kingston and the Town of Ulster.
Last week, Gov. Hochul and the New York State Parks Department made their plans for the State Park official, announcing that the park will turn a spring-fed quarry lake into a public swimming facility. The new facility will be named in honor of Sojourner Truth’s daughter, Sophia, which will include a bathhouse.
Lake Sophia in Ulster County, NY
The new swimming facility will be the first new swimming facility in the State Parks system in 20 years, according to a press release. It will be located on the western side of the park, offering swimmers a more structured swimming experience.
It will feature a 12,000-square-foot floating swim crib, which will provide a safe environment for those learning to swim or who would benefit from an accessible design.
It will also feature a nearby pavilion, which will include public restrooms and showers, a first aid station, and lifeguard facilities.
"A lack of access to safe and convenient swimming opportunities has denied far too many New Yorkers the chance to get off line and get outside by engaging with the water and learning foundational water safety skills," Governor Hochul said. "The buildout at Sojourner Truth State Park is a step in the right direction to effect real change for Hudson Valley communities. This time next year, Ulster County residents and visitors will be welcomed to Lake Sophia to beat the heat and enjoy all that Sojourner Truth State Park has to offer, with more exciting park amenities continuing to be unveiled through 2027."
More Improvements at Sojourner Truth State Park
Other improvements at the park include a new convenient park entrance directly off of Route 32 in Kingston, upgraded roadways, parking lots, and trails within the park are expected to be completed by next summer.

The park's complete buildout is expected to be completed by 2027 and will include additional trails, including a scenic overlook destination; a repurposed industrial site with public restrooms, designed to host outdoor community events; and informational signage to interpret the area’s Indigenous Lenape heritage, industrial history, geology, and natural environment.
Price Tag for New Park in Ulster County, NY
The project is expected to cost $75.6 million and is largely supported by $68.1 million in funding from the Clean Water, Clean Air, and Green Jobs Environmental Bond Act, according to Gov Hochul. An additional $7.5 million in funding is supported by New York Works funding.
